Hotel Description

Nestled in the heart of Tottori, Japan, Hotel Wellness Inabaji offers a charming escape from the hustle and bustle of everyday life. Located at 343 Matsubara, Tottori, 680-1444, Japan, the hotel is perfectly situated for guests to explore the surrounding area's natural beauty and cultural heritage. Just 8 km from Lake Koyama, 10 km from JR Tottori train station, and 12 km from the historic Tottori Castle, it provides a tranquil setting for visitors while offering easy access to major landmarks. The hotel's design exudes a relaxed and inviting atmosphere, with a subtle blend of traditional and modern touches that enhance the overall guest experience.
Accommodation options at Hotel Wellness Inabaji range from minimalist rooms with tatami mats and futons to straightforward quarters furnished with wood-framed beds. Each room is thoughtfully equipped to ensure a comfortable and restful stay, with flat-screen TVs, teamakers, and mini-fridges, creating a cozy retreat after a day of exploration. For added convenience, some rooms feature wired Internet access, allowing guests to stay connected during their visit. Whether you're traveling solo, with family, or as a couple, the rooms are designed to provide an ambiance of comfort and relaxation.
The hotel offers an array of amenities to enhance the stay of its guests. A relaxed restaurant serves delicious meals, while the karaoke room adds a touch of fun for those looking to unwind in a more lively setting. For a truly rejuvenating experience, guests can enjoy the gender-segregated, communal bathhouse, which is perfect for a soak after a day of sightseeing. Additionally, the hotel provides complimentary parking and a shuttle service to JR Tottori train station, ensuring ease of travel for guests. Wi-Fi is available throughout the hotel, and the game room offers a fun diversion for guests looking to relax or socialize.
When it comes to accessibility, Hotel Wellness Inabaji is ideally located for easy access to public transportation, making it convenient for guests to explore the wider region. The hotel is just a short distance from key stations, including Suetsune Station, which is only a 10-minute taxi ride away. For those flying in, Tottori Airport is just a 14-minute drive from the hotel, ensuring smooth travel connections. The hotel is also a convenient base for visiting other destinations in the region, such as the Tottori Sand Dunes, which are just a 22-minute drive away, and the famous Hakuto Shrine, located just 11 minutes away.

2022.9I stayed overnight after fishing.Curfew is around 10am. The employees will go home around 9pm, so the security guards will take care of you after that.This time, we have a plan with breakfast for 1 person per room (approx. ¥9000 on weekends)First, when you enter the alley from the main road, you will see a building on a hill. The first thing you see is the building near the parking lot, and for a moment you're like, ``Huh? Is it still open?'' The exterior is quite damaged. This is not the case near the front entrance...The inside is not new, but it feels like it has been renovated.Check-in is from 16:00, but I arrived around 15:45 and was able to check in.The room does not have a single bath.There are no particular problems with the room. Air conditioner works too.The public bath is on the 3rd floor, and the men and women are switched in the evening and morning.Mornings start at 6am.You can see the lake from the bathroom window and it's beautiful.The hot water is circulated without adding water, with heating, and with chlorine disinfection. A little disappointing.There are places where the hot water in Karan is good and places where it is bad.Breakfast is served from 7am to 8:30am. The menu is Japanese-style, but they also have bread and coffee. Free refills on rice, bread, miso soup, and drinks. Breakfast isn't bad. Tottori rice is delicious.The employees were nice.Overall, I feel like it's a little expensive considering the age of the equipment.
